Output 851babf54ce1349147a6775449e236e49a74fb887546b2bb99c970cda8a2cabc:0

value
4398429546
script pubkey
OP_0 OP_PUSHBYTES_20 89239767686f04e0f0bfd0f94e91ea8d67269f66
address
tb1q3y3ewemgduzwpu9l6ru5ay0234njd8mxre4sae
transaction
851babf54ce1349147a6775449e236e49a74fb887546b2bb99c970cda8a2cabc